Ears
What I use:
- The Earwax Extractor – You can stick a piece of toilet paper in the end of this little device and make your own ear swab. I thought that I would really miss cotton swabs, but it turns out that when I stopped swabbing my ears every day, they produced much less wax. I only have to use my little earwax extractor about once a month.
Other options:
- Cotton swab – these can be compostable, if you buy them with cardboard stems. But the packaging is not usually recyclable.
